Problem 1


This is what the chart of values looks like<table border = "1" cellpadding = "5"><tr><td></td><td>Voted for A</td><td>Did not vote for A</td><td>Total</td></tr><tr><td>Voted for B</td><td>25</td><td>375</td><td>400</td></tr><tr><td>Did not vote for B</td><td>175</td><td>425</td><td>600</td></tr><tr><td>Total</td><td>200</td><td>800</td><td>1000</td></tr></table>The phrasing "given they voted for B" means we focus on the "voted for B" row.


We have 400 people who voted for B.
Of this total, 25 also voted for A
25/400 = 1/16


Answer: <font color=red>1/16</font>

Problem 2


Refer to the chart in problem 1.


This time we focus on the "voted for A" column since we know 100% the person voted for this candidate.


Of the 200 people who voted for issue A, 25 voted for issue B.
25/200 = 1/8


Answer: <font color=red>1/8</font>
